The deep black gemstone

Onyx

overview

  • Naming : The name onyx originally comes from the Greek word ónychos, which can be translated as fingernail. For a long time, onyx was used as a term for all agates, as their colored banding is reminiscent of the appearance of fingernails. Another explanation for the name is that the upper, white layer of the onyx layered stone is slightly transparent - like fingernails. Since the 18th century, the solid black chalcedony has also been called onyx.
  • Mineral group: This onyx is the black variety of chalcedony, a microcrystalline gemstone from the quartz group.
  • Colour: Onyx refers to both a chalcedony in a velvety matte black and an agate that is composed of two or more layers of different colours.
  • Cut : Onyx is often used as a gemstone for rings, pendants on necklaces or earrings, and it looks beautiful both as a cabochon and in cut form.
  • Special feature : The multi-coloured onyx is very suitable for the art of stone cutting, as it can be used to create representations of light motifs on a dark background.

Quality factors

Color

The deep black color makes the onyx a very special gemstone.

carat

The weight of a gemstone plays a decisive role in its value. The weight is given in carats (ct). One carat weighs approximately 0.2 grams.

purity

Onyx gemstones usually do not have any inclusions.

cut

Onyx is often cut into a cabochon or faceted shape.

The Lagenstein Onyx

Such an onyx is a special form of agate, a chalcedony with concentric stripes in different colors. In its classic form, this onyx consists of a black lower layer and a white upper layer. In ancient Egypt, onyx was popular for making bowls decorated with reliefs, as was the case in ancient Rome. Even today, cameos (high reliefs) and intaglios (seal images) are still made from it. Special forms of onyx layered stone are the brown-white sard onyx and the red-white carnelian onyx (named after the cornelian cherry). There are also onyxes with more than two layers.
Just like the single-colored onyx, the onyx layered stone is also rare in nature. It can be artificially produced by deliberately coloring the different layers of an agate gemstone.

Special Onyx

The Gemma Augustea is a cut, two-layered onyx from Roman antiquity. Today, the Gemma Augustea can be viewed in the Art History Museum in Vienna.

Special occasions

birthstone

Onyx is considered the birthstone for February and August.

Vorkommen Onyx

occurrence of onyx

The most important deposits of black onyx are in Brazil, Argentina, Mexico, India and Madagascar. Onyx layered stone is mainly found in Uruguay, Brazil, the USA and Madagascar.
